in may, xiang sold 15 used cars. for these 15 cars the range of the selling prices was 15000 and the lowest selling price was 4500. in june xiang sold 10 used cars. for these 10 cars, the range of the selling prices was 16500 and the lowest selling price was 6100. what was the range of the selling prices of the 25 used cars sold by xiang in May and June?

a)15,600
b)15,750
c)16,820
d)18,100
e)19,200

Range in May

4500 to 19500

Range in June

6100 to 22600

Net Range for the 2 months (or 25 cars sold in this period)

22600 - 4500 = 18100

pretty solid, yes.

just make sure that you know: RANGE = maximum - minimum. just like any other elementary equation involving 3 quantities, this one will yield the 3rd quantity if you know two of them. since this problem gives you the range and the minimum for each of the two months, you can just plug in to find the maximum for each month.

by vishubn » Sun Nov 09, 2008 4:51 pm
first 15 cars !

H-L=15000
H=15000+4500
H=19500

remaining 10 cars

H-L=16500
h=16500+6100
H=22600

so for all 25 cars

ranhe is =22600-4500
18100

Oa is D
